Some of the *printf-posix tests fail on NetBSD, because NetBSD pretends
to have a french locale (fr_FR.ISO8859-1). But it has a wrong decimal-point
character, so is unusable for the tests.

2007-03-17  Bruno Haible  <address@hidden>

        * m4/locale-fr.m4 (gt_LOCALE_FR, gt_LOCALE_FR_UTF8): Check also the
        locale's decimal-point character.
